Fórum Ubuntu CZ/SK
Ostatní => Archiv => Téma založeno: yoghurt 20 Března 2006, 22:40:25
-
Ahoj, dobry den...
mam drobounky problem; nainstaloval jsem si do Ubuntu 5.10 (KDE) Apache2 a vsechno funguje spravne az na jednu drobnost: neumim presvedcit apache aby stranky ktere pres nej chci prohnat mohly byt i v jinem adresari nez /var/www, protoze tam bezny uzivatel nemuze ukladat (nebo sem tedy muze se sudem dany soubor nakopirovat).
Na [link]http://easylinux.info/wiki/Ubuntu#How_to_map_URLs_to_folders_outside_.2Fvar.2Fwww.2F[/link] jsem nasel navod jak toho dosahnout, ale nechce se mi to podarit.
Muj "/etc/apache2/conf.d/alias" vypada takto:
Alias /URL-path /home/wwws
Options Indexes FollowSymLinks
AllowOverride All
Order allow,deny
Allow from all
Po restartu apache2 a zkousky http://localhost/URL-path dostanu odpoved ve smyslu soubor nenalezen. Za URL-path jsem v tomto pripade pouzil soubor prvni.php v adresari /home/wwws. Domnivam se ze chyba bude v souboru "alias" ale nejsem si jist co zde dosadit. Nevedel by prosim nektery zdatny webovy tvurce, jak mi pomoci?
Predem dekuji moc za odpoved!
-
Spis nez pres alias bych to resil nastavenim
DocumentRoot "/home/wwws"v konfiguraci apache /etc/apache2/sites-available/default
viz. http://ubuntuforums.org/showthread.php?t=18964
-
Odkomentuj si v apache2.conf nasledujuce riadky:
AllowOverride FileInfo AuthConfig Limit
Options Indexes SymLinksIfOwnerMatch IncludesNoExec
User si vytvori vo svojom home adresary adresar public_html do ktoreho si vklada svoje subory, nasledne sa don dostane zadanim linku: http://localhost/~meno_usera/
-
Dekuji za odpoved...jakmile se dostanu z prace domu, zkusim to otestovat!!
-
Dekuji...vyreseno ;-)
-
Odkomentuj si v apache2.conf nasledujuce riadky:
AllowOverride FileInfo AuthConfig Limit
Options Indexes SymLinksIfOwnerMatch IncludesNoExec
User si vytvori vo svojom home adresary adresar public_html do ktoreho si vklada svoje subory, nasledne sa don dostane zadanim linku: http://localhost/~meno_usera/
Ahoj, mne to teda nefunguje :-(
Pise mi to porad Page not found.
Zkousel jsem i odkomentovat
#UserDir public_htmlALe porad nic :-(
EDIT:
Chybicka se vloudila. Do prohlizece jsem zadal
http://localhost/meno_usera/
misto spravneho:
http://localhost/~meno_usera/
Vyreseno.